Promoting inclusion in urban land use planning using participatory geographic information system (PGIS) techniques: A systematic review.

Abstract

Participatory Geographical Information Systems (PGIS) fosters equity and inclusivity in urban Land Use Planning (LUP). The rising population, economic development, and environmental changes increase urban LUP complexities. Moreover, the social inequalities existing in most societies create power imbalances in the planning process. Without participatory approaches, the benefits of urban planning will be enjoyed by the rich to the disadvantage of the poor who constitute the majority in societies. Research in urban planning has largely relied on Geographic Information Systems (GIS) and Remote Sensing techniques, which tend to be technical, thus side-lining the voices and concerns of the marginalized, and less powerful actors. The introduction of the PGIS approach facilitates the development of comprehensive plans that address the needs of diverse population segments. This research is rooted on the premise that PGIS serves as an effective tool for promoting inclusive planning in Africa. Therefore, the research question is centered on understanding how PGIS has been utilized and how effective its application and adoption enhance inclusive urban planning process. A total of 346 articles were initially identified, with 69 ultimately selected based on their relevance and specificity in employing PGIS within urban LUP through a literature review process. The research outcomes illustrate PGIS' contribution to promoting the participation of diverse segments of the population in urban planning. Thus, facilitating the generation of Indigenous Spatial Knowledge (ISK) that reflects the preferences of local communities. However, challenges such as a lack of transparency from local and national government authorities in the implementation of Urban Plans impede the effective integration of PGIS. Furthermore, the research underscores the importance of key principles such as respect for rights, good governance, and gender equity in promoting equitable representation among participants, thus ensuring the successful application of PGIS approaches.

摘要

参与式地理信息系统(PGIS)促进了城市土地利用规划(LUP)的公平性和包容性。人口增长、经济发展和环境变化增加了城市 LUP 的复杂性。此外,大多数社会中存在的社会不平等现象在规划过程中造成了权力失衡。如果没有参与式方法,城市规划的好处将被富人享受,而构成社会大多数的穷人将处于不利地位。城市规划研究在很大程度上依赖于地理信息系统(GIS)和遥感技术,这些技术往往具有技术性,从而使边缘化和权力较小的参与者的声音和关切被边缘化。PGIS 方法的引入促进了制定综合规划,以满足不同人口群体的需求。这项研究的前提是 PGIS 是促进非洲包容性规划的有效工具。因此,研究问题集中在了解 PGIS 是如何被利用的,以及其应用和采用的有效性如何增强包容性城市规划过程。通过文献回顾过程,最初确定了 346 篇文章,最终选择了 69 篇,这些文章根据其在城市土地利用规划中利用 PGIS 的相关性和特异性进行了选择。研究结果表明,PGIS 有助于促进不同人口群体参与城市规划。从而促进了反映当地社区偏好的本土空间知识(ISK)的产生。然而,地方和国家政府当局在实施城市规划方面缺乏透明度等挑战,阻碍了 PGIS 的有效整合。此外,该研究强调了尊重权利、良好治理和性别平等等关键原则在促进参与者之间公平代表性方面的重要性,从而确保 PGIS 方法的成功应用。
